背景技术Background technique

一、传统外墙围护结构体系1. Traditional external wall enclosure structure system

传统外墙围护结构包括钢结构、混凝土结构、木结构的自承重墙体均由砌体组成。砌体(砖混结构)是由块体和砂浆层砌筑而成的墙或柱,包括砖砌体、砌块砌体、石砌体和墙板砌体,在一般的工程建筑中,砌体占整个建筑物自重的约1/2,用工量和造价约各占1/3,是建筑工程的重要材料。The traditional external wall enclosure structure includes steel structure, concrete structure, and wood structure. The self-supporting walls are all composed of masonry. Masonry (brick-concrete structure) is a wall or column made of blocks and mortar layers, including brick masonry, block masonry, stone masonry and wall panel masonry. In general engineering construction, masonry The body accounts for about 1/2 of the weight of the entire building, and the amount of labor and the cost each account for about 1/3. It is an important material for construction projects.

砌体结构的缺点是:The disadvantages of masonry construction are:

1、砌体的强度较低,构件的截面尺寸较大,材料用量多,自重大。1. The strength of the masonry is low, the cross-sectional size of the components is large, the amount of materials is large, and the weight is heavy.

2、砌体的砌筑采用手工方式,施工劳动量大。2. The masonry is built by hand, and the construction labor is heavy.

3、砌体的抗拉、抗弯、抗剪强度都很低,因而抗震较差,遭受地震时破坏较重。3. The tensile strength, flexural strength and shear strength of the masonry are very low, so the earthquake resistance is poor, and the damage is heavy when it is subjected to an earthquake.

二、现代装配式自承重外墙墙板体系2. Modern prefabricated self-supporting exterior wall panel system

由预制的大型墙板(板材)装配而成,又称大板建筑。它是工业化体系建筑中全装配式建筑的主要类型。板材建筑可以减轻结构重量,提高劳动生产率,扩大建筑的使用面积和防震能力。大板建筑的关键问题是节点设计,在结构上应保证构件连接的整体性(板材之间的连接方法主要有焊接、螺栓连接和后浇混凝土整体连接)。大板建筑的主要缺点是:It is assembled from prefabricated large wall panels (boards), also known as large slab buildings. It is the main type of fully prefabricated buildings in industrialized system buildings. Plate construction can reduce structural weight, improve labor productivity, expand the usable area and earthquake resistance of the building. The key problem of large-slab buildings is the design of joints, which should ensure the integrity of the connection of components in the structure (the connection methods between the plates mainly include welding, bolt connection and integral connection of post-cast concrete). The main disadvantages of slab construction are:

1、对建筑物造型和布局有较大的制约性;1. There are greater constraints on the shape and layout of buildings;

2、尺寸精度要求极高,适应性差;容易产生缺棱掉角、棱角不直、翘曲不平、飞出凸肋等制作问题;2. The dimensional accuracy is extremely high and the adaptability is poor; it is easy to produce production problems such as missing edges and corners, uneven edges and corners, uneven warping, and flying out of convex ribs;

3、运输及吊装过程中板面经常发生龟裂甚至断裂现象;3. During the transportation and hoisting process, the surface of the board often cracks or even breaks;

4、容易产生预埋管线堵塞、脱落、位置偏移、施工现场穿线时遇障碍等;4. It is easy to cause blockage, falling off, position deviation of pre-buried pipelines, obstacles when threading on the construction site, etc.;

5、制作安装的工料成本高;5. The cost of materials for production and installation is high;

6、运输困难,运输成本高。6. Transportation is difficult and transportation costs are high.

三、工业副产石膏特别是磷石膏利用率低下3. Low utilization rate of industrial by-product gypsum, especially phosphogypsum

我国工业副产石膏的年产生量约为1.84亿吨,其中每年新增磷石膏7000万吨;磷石膏累计堆存量超过3亿,利用率不足20%,绝大部分被当作废物丢弃。The annual production of industrial by-product gypsum in my country is about 184 million tons, of which 70 million tons of phosphogypsum are newly added every year; the cumulative stockpiling of phosphogypsum exceeds 300 million, and the utilization rate is less than 20%, most of which are discarded as waste.

磷石膏废渣堆存占用大量土地;其含有的酸性及其他有害物质容易对周边环境造成污染,与我国保护环境的基本国策相悖!若不加大应用处置,将极大影响磷肥行业的发展。The storage of phosphogypsum waste slag occupies a large amount of land; the acid and other harmful substances contained in it are likely to pollute the surrounding environment, which is contrary to the basic national policy of environmental protection in our country! If the application and disposal are not increased, the development of the phosphate fertilizer industry will be greatly affected.

目前,磷石膏等工业副产石膏,主要应用于水泥缓凝剂、纸面石膏板及石膏空心砌块,消耗量趋于饱和,因此必须扩展其他应用方向。At present, industrial by-products such as phosphogypsum gypsum are mainly used in cement retarders, paper-faced gypsum boards and gypsum hollow blocks, and the consumption tends to be saturated, so other application directions must be expanded.

发明内容Contents of the invention

本发明的目的在于提供一种石膏轻质砂浆层外墙复合墙体,以解决上述背景技术中提出的问题。The object of the present invention is to provide a gypsum lightweight mortar layer exterior wall composite wall to solve the problems raised in the above-mentioned background technology.

为实现上述目的,本发明提供如下技术方案:To achieve the above object, the present invention provides the following technical solutions:

一种石膏轻质砂浆层外墙复合墙体,包括型钢、钢网、墙体喷筑砂浆层、聚合物防水抗裂砂浆层及防腐网布;包括型钢、钢网、墙体喷筑砂浆层、聚合物防水抗裂砂浆层及防腐网布;所述型钢按设计要求排列并与梁柱结构固定;所述钢网安装在型钢的中间、一侧或两侧;所述墙体喷筑砂浆层分层喷射在钢网上,将型钢及钢网的缝隙填实、包裹、覆盖并找平,墙体喷筑砂浆层厚度高出型钢,形成统一墙体喷筑砂浆层材料面层;所述聚合物防水抗裂砂浆层批刮在外侧墙体喷筑砂浆层上并植入防腐网,形成防水保护层及抗开裂层。A composite wall of a gypsum lightweight mortar layer external wall, including profiled steel, steel mesh, wall sprayed mortar layer, polymer waterproof and anti-cracking mortar layer and anti-corrosion mesh cloth; including profiled steel, steel mesh, wall sprayed mortar layer , polymer waterproof anti-cracking mortar layer and anti-corrosion mesh cloth; the profiled steel is arranged according to the design requirements and fixed with the beam and column structure; the steel mesh is installed in the middle, one side or both sides of the profiled steel; the wall is sprayed with mortar Spray layer by layer on the steel mesh, fill, wrap, cover and level the gaps between the steel mesh and the steel mesh, and the thickness of the wall sprayed mortar layer is higher than that of the steel mesh, forming a unified wall sprayed mortar layer material surface layer; the polymerization The waterproof and anti-cracking mortar layer of the material is scraped on the sprayed mortar layer of the outer wall and implanted with an anti-corrosion net to form a waterproof protective layer and an anti-cracking layer.

所述钢网也可用加强网代替,根据需要埋设于未安装钢网一侧的墙体喷筑砂浆层面层中;加强网包括:玻璃纤维网格布(普通、中碱或耐碱),纱网,细钢丝网等。The steel mesh can also be replaced by a reinforced mesh, which is buried in the sprayed mortar layer of the wall on the side where the steel mesh is not installed as required; the reinforced mesh includes: glass fiber mesh cloth (common, medium-alkali or alkali-resistant), yarn Mesh, fine wire mesh, etc.

本方案以型钢+钢丝网为骨架,通过型钢与钢结构、混凝土结构、木结构受力构造的连接,与结构梁、柱形成一体;以墙体喷筑砂浆层这种具有轻质、不燃、隔声、绝热为特征的柔性材料,采用连续喷筑方式确保墙面无缝隙,具有造型灵活、无缝对接、抗剪强度高、抗震性能佳、不空鼓、不开裂、抗渗水的完美效果;同时,所用材料均为工厂预制、运抵现场安装,墙体喷筑砂浆层采用专用设备施工,现场仅需接入水、电,就可完成从粉料到浆料到喷筑上墙的一系列动作,现场干净利索,无废料无垃圾(只有包装袋可回收),符合装配式干作业施工方式。This scheme uses section steel + steel wire mesh as the skeleton, through the connection of section steel and steel structure, concrete structure, and wooden structure, it is integrated with structural beams and columns; It is a flexible material characterized by sound insulation and heat insulation. It adopts continuous spraying method to ensure no gaps on the wall surface. It has the perfect effect of flexible shape, seamless docking, high shear strength, good seismic performance, no hollowing, no cracking, and water seepage resistance. At the same time, the materials used are all prefabricated in the factory and delivered to the site for installation. The wall sprayed mortar layer is constructed with special equipment. The site only needs to be connected to water and electricity to complete the process from powder to slurry to sprayed on the wall. A series of actions, the site is clean and neat, no waste and no garbage (only packaging bags can be recycled), which conforms to the prefabricated dry operation construction method.

采用本方案,操作简便、施工快捷、价格低廉,一次性解决自承重墙体轻质、防火、抗裂、隔声、节能、施工等问题。经检测,本墙体结构的耐火极限超过三个小时,隔声量大于45dB,传热系数≤1.5W/(m2.k)。This scheme is easy to operate, quick to construct, and low in price, and can solve the problems of light weight, fire prevention, crack resistance, sound insulation, energy saving, and construction of the self-supporting wall at one time. After testing, the fire resistance limit of this wall structure exceeds three hours, the sound insulation is greater than 45dB, and the heat transfer coefficient is less than or equal to 1.5W/(m 2 .k).

作为本发明的一种优选技术方案,其施工顺序特征在于:安装型钢并与梁柱固定→安装钢网在型钢内外侧(内侧为热镀锌钢丝网,外侧为有筋扩张网)→从内侧向外侧有筋钢丝网喷射墙体喷筑砂浆层→内外两侧墙面冲筋→在内外侧喷射墙体喷筑砂浆层并刮平→在外侧刮抹聚合物防水抗裂砂浆层并植入防腐网。As a preferred technical solution of the present invention, its construction sequence is characterized in that: install profiled steel and fix it with beams and columns → install steel mesh on the inside and outside of profiled steel (the inner side is hot-dip galvanized steel mesh, and the outer side is ribbed expansion net) → from the inside Spray the mortar layer on the outer reinforced steel mesh wall → punch the walls on the inner and outer sides → spray the inner and outer walls to spray the mortar layer and scrape it off → scrape the polymer waterproof and anti-cracking mortar layer on the outer side and implant it Anti-corrosion net.

作为本发明的一种优选技术方案,所述型钢为经防腐处理的30*30*1.2mmU型钢,安装的竖间距为600mm、横间距为1000mm,并与梁柱固定。As a preferred technical solution of the present invention, the section steel is anti-corrosion treated 30*30*1.2mm U-section steel, installed with a vertical spacing of 600mm and a horizontal spacing of 1000mm, and is fixed to beams and columns.

作为本发明的进一步优选方案,所述外侧有筋扩张网,规格为4.5*15*0.6mm,需经防腐处理;内侧热镀锌钢丝网,网目孔径10*10*0.6mm。As a further preferred solution of the present invention, the outer ribbed expanded mesh has a specification of 4.5*15*0.6mm and needs anticorrosion treatment; the inner hot-dip galvanized steel mesh has a mesh aperture of 10*10*0.6mm.

作为本发明的一种优选技术方案,所述墙体喷筑砂浆层应分层喷射,每道喷射厚度不大于50mm;墙体喷筑砂浆层应完全干燥后才能进行聚合物防水抗裂砂浆层施工。As a preferred technical solution of the present invention, the wall sprayed mortar layer should be sprayed in layers, and the thickness of each spray is not greater than 50mm; the wall sprayed mortar layer should be completely dry before the polymer waterproof and anti-cracking mortar layer construction.

实施例一Embodiment one

一种石膏轻质砂浆层外墙复合墙体,厚度为125mm,其中墙体喷筑砂浆层120mm,聚合物防水抗裂砂浆层厚度5mm,墙体传热系数1.47[W/m2.K],包括型钢、钢网、墙体喷筑砂浆层、聚合物防水抗裂砂浆层及防腐网布;所述型钢按设计要求排列并与梁柱结构固定;所述钢网安装在型钢的两侧;所述墙体喷筑砂浆层分层喷射在钢网上,将型钢及钢网的缝隙填实、包裹、覆盖并找平,墙体喷筑砂浆层厚度高出型钢,形成统一墙体喷筑砂浆层材料面层;所述聚合物防水抗裂砂浆层批刮在外侧墙体喷筑砂浆层上并植入防腐网,形成防水保护层及抗开裂层。A gypsum lightweight mortar layer exterior wall composite wall, the thickness is 125mm, wherein the wall body is sprayed with a mortar layer of 120mm, the thickness of the polymer waterproof and anti-cracking mortar layer is 5mm, and the heat transfer coefficient of the wall body is 1.47 [W/m2.K]. Including profiled steel, steel mesh, wall sprayed mortar layer, polymer waterproof and anti-cracking mortar layer and anti-corrosion mesh cloth; the profiled steel is arranged according to the design requirements and fixed with the beam-column structure; the stencil is installed on both sides of the profiled steel; The wall sprayed mortar layer is sprayed on the steel mesh in layers, and the gaps between the shaped steel and the steel mesh are filled, wrapped, covered and leveled. The thickness of the wall sprayed mortar layer is higher than that of the shaped steel, forming a unified wall sprayed mortar layer Material surface layer; the polymer waterproof and anti-cracking mortar layer is scraped on the sprayed mortar layer of the outer wall and implanted with an anti-corrosion net to form a waterproof protective layer and an anti-cracking layer.

其施工顺序特征在于:安装型钢并与梁柱固定→安装有筋扩张网在型钢外侧、安装热镀锌钢丝网在型钢内侧→内外两侧墙面冲筋→从内侧向外侧有筋扩张网分层喷射墙体喷筑砂浆层→从外向内侧喷射外侧墙体喷筑砂浆层并与冲筋条刮平→从外向内侧喷射内侧墙体喷筑砂浆层并与冲筋条刮平→在外侧刮抹聚合物防水抗裂砂浆层并植入防腐网布压平。The construction sequence is characterized by: installing profiled steel and fixing it with beams and columns → installing ribbed expansion mesh on the outside of the profiled steel, installing hot-dip galvanized steel wire mesh on the inside of the profiled steel → punching reinforcement on the inner and outer walls → dividing the ribbed expansion mesh from the inside to the outside Spray the mortar layer on the wall → spray the mortar layer on the outer wall from the outside to the inside and scrape it with the ribs → spray the mortar layer on the inner wall from the outside to the inside and scrape it with the ribs → scrape on the outside Wipe the polymer waterproof and crack-resistant mortar layer and implant anti-corrosion mesh cloth to flatten it.

所述型钢为C型钢,规格为30*30*1.2,按竖向600mm、横向1000mm间距排列焊接并与梁柱结构连接。The section steel is C-section steel with a specification of 30*30*1.2, which is arranged and welded according to a vertical interval of 600 mm and a horizontal interval of 1000 mm, and connected to the beam-column structure.

所述钢网外侧为有筋扩张网,规格为4.5*15*0.6mm;内侧为热镀锌钢丝网,网目孔径10*10*0.6mm。The outer side of the steel mesh is a reinforced expanded mesh with a specification of 4.5*15*0.6mm; the inner side is a hot-dip galvanized steel mesh with a mesh aperture of 10*10*0.6mm.

所述墙体喷筑砂浆层厚度120mm,分层喷筑,其技术指标为:The thickness of the wall sprayed mortar layer is 120mm, sprayed in layers, and its technical indicators are:

实施例二Embodiment two

一种石膏轻质砂浆层外墙复合墙体,厚度为145mm,其中墙体喷筑砂浆层140mm,聚合物防水抗裂砂浆层厚度5mm,墙体传热系数1.28[W/m2.K],包括型钢、钢网、墙体喷筑砂浆层、聚合物防水抗裂砂浆层及防腐网布;所述型钢按设计要求排列并与梁柱结构固定;所述钢网安装在型钢的中间;所述墙体喷筑砂浆层分层喷射在钢网上,将型钢及钢网的缝隙填实、包裹、覆盖并找平,墙体喷筑砂浆层厚度高出型钢,形成统一墙体喷筑砂浆层材料面层;所述聚合物防水抗裂砂浆层批刮在外侧墙体喷筑砂浆层上并植入防腐网,形成防水保护层及抗开裂层。A gypsum lightweight mortar layer exterior wall composite wall, the thickness is 145mm, wherein the wall sprayed mortar layer 140mm, polymer waterproof anti-cracking mortar layer thickness 5mm, wall heat transfer coefficient 1.28 [W/m2.K], Including section steel, steel mesh, wall sprayed mortar layer, polymer waterproof and anti-crack mortar layer and anti-corrosion mesh cloth; the section steel is arranged according to the design requirements and fixed with the beam and column structure; the steel mesh is installed in the middle of the section steel; the The wall spraying mortar layer is sprayed on the steel mesh in layers to fill, wrap, cover and level the gaps between the steel and the steel mesh. The thickness of the wall spraying mortar layer is higher than that of the section steel to form a unified wall spraying mortar layer material The surface layer: the polymer waterproof and anti-cracking mortar layer is batch-scraped on the sprayed mortar layer of the outer wall and implanted with an anti-corrosion net to form a waterproof protective layer and an anti-cracking layer.

其施工顺序特征在于:安装型钢并与梁柱固定→安装钢网在型钢中间→从两侧分别向钢网喷射墙体喷筑砂浆层→内外两侧墙面冲筋→在内侧喷射墙体喷筑砂浆层并植入加强网与冲筋条刮平→在外侧喷射墙体喷筑砂浆层并植入加强网与冲筋条刮平→在外侧刮抹聚合物防水抗裂砂浆层并植入耐碱玻璃纤维网格布。The construction sequence is characterized by: installing profiled steel and fixing it with beams and columns → installing steel mesh in the middle of the profiled steel → spraying mortar layers on the steel mesh from both sides → punching ribs on both inner and outer walls → spraying wall spraying on the inner side Build a mortar layer and implant reinforcement nets and punching ribs to level off→Spray the mortar layer on the outside of the wall and implant reinforcement nets and punching ribs to level off→Scrape the polymer waterproof and anti-cracking mortar layer on the outside and implant Alkali-resistant fiberglass mesh.

所述型钢为U型钢,规格为40*40*1.2,按竖向500mm、横向1000mm间距排列焊接并与梁柱结构连接。The profiled steel is U-shaped steel with a specification of 40*40*1.2, arranged and welded at a vertical interval of 500 mm and a horizontal interval of 1000 mm, and connected to the beam-column structure.

所述钢网为有筋扩张网,规格为4.5*15*1.0mm。The steel mesh is a reinforced mesh with a specification of 4.5*15*1.0mm.

所述墙体喷筑砂浆层厚度140mm,分四层喷筑,其技术指标为:The thickness of the sprayed mortar layer of the wall is 140mm, which is sprayed in four layers, and its technical indicators are:

实施例三Embodiment three

一种石膏轻质砂浆层外墙复合墙体,厚度为103mm,其中墙体喷筑砂浆层100mm,聚合物防水抗裂砂浆层厚度3mm,墙体传热系数1.73[W/m2.K],包括型钢、钢网、墙体喷筑砂浆层、聚合物防水抗裂砂浆层及防腐网布;所述型钢按设计要求排列并与梁柱结构固定;所述钢网安装在型钢的外侧;所述墙体喷筑砂浆层分层喷射在钢网上,将型钢及钢网的缝隙填实、包裹、覆盖并找平,墙体喷筑砂浆层厚度高出型钢,形成统一墙体喷筑砂浆层材料面层;所述聚合物防水抗裂砂浆层批刮在外侧墙体喷筑砂浆层上并植入防腐网,形成防水保护层及抗开裂层。A gypsum lightweight mortar layer exterior wall composite wall with a thickness of 103mm, wherein the wall is sprayed with a mortar layer of 100mm, the thickness of the polymer waterproof and anti-cracking mortar layer is 3mm, and the heat transfer coefficient of the wall is 1.73 [W/m2.K]. Including profiled steel, steel mesh, wall sprayed mortar layer, polymer waterproof and anti-cracking mortar layer and anti-corrosion mesh cloth; the profiled steel is arranged according to the design requirements and fixed with the beam and column structure; the stencil is installed on the outside of the profiled steel; The wall sprayed mortar layer is sprayed on the steel mesh layer by layer to fill, wrap, cover and level the gaps between the steel and steel mesh. The thickness of the wall sprayed mortar layer is higher than that of the section steel to form a unified wall sprayed mortar layer material The surface layer: the polymer waterproof and anti-cracking mortar layer is batch-scraped on the sprayed mortar layer of the outer wall and implanted with an anti-corrosion net to form a waterproof protective layer and an anti-cracking layer.

其施工顺序特征在于:安装型钢并与梁柱固定→安装钢网在型钢外侧→从内侧向外侧钢网分两道喷射墙体喷筑砂浆层→内外两侧墙面冲筋→在内外侧喷射墙体喷筑砂浆层并刮平→在外侧刮抹聚合物防水抗裂砂浆层3mm厚并植入耐碱玻璃纤维网格布。The construction sequence is characterized by: installing profiled steel and fixing it with beams and columns → installing steel mesh on the outside of the profiled steel → spraying the wall from the inside to the outside of the steel mesh in two layers to spray the mortar layer → punching the walls on the inner and outer sides → spraying on the inner and outer sides Spray the mortar layer on the wall and scrape it off → scrape the polymer waterproof and anti-cracking mortar layer on the outside to a thickness of 3mm and implant alkali-resistant glass fiber mesh cloth.

所述型钢为方型钢,规格为30*40*1.2,按竖向500mm、横向1000mm间距排列焊接并与梁柱结构连接。The section steel is a square section steel with a specification of 30*40*1.2, which is arranged and welded according to a spacing of 500mm vertically and 1000mm horizontally and connected with the beam-column structure.

所述钢网为有筋扩张网,规格为4.5*15*0.8mm。The steel mesh is a reinforced mesh with a specification of 4.5*15*0.8mm.

所述墙体喷筑砂浆层厚度100mm,其技术指标为:The thickness of the wall sprayed mortar layer is 100mm, and its technical index is:
